Cleanrooms, workstations, safety cabinets and pharmaceutical isolators - Methods of test Particle counting in work zone by automatic particle counter

This Standard sets out the method for determining the number of airborne particles in the work zone(s) of a cleanroom, workstation, laminar flow safety cabinet or pharmaceutical isolator.NOTE: This method of test may be suitable also for testing the integrity of HEPA filter installation in other situations.

First published as AS 1807.8-1976.
Second edition 1989.
Third edition 2000.
